19-Year-Old Youth Killed After Massive Tree Falls on Bike Near Ramanagara Following Heavy Rain

A 19-year-old youth was killed as a big tree fell on his motorcycle in the village of Hunasanahalli on the way to work near Hunasanahalli in Ramanagara district in a tragic incident that has raised the alarm of heavy monsoon rains and led to the death of a young man in the middle of September, when it was falling. The victim was identified as Prashanth, a resident of Nagohalli village of Ramanagara taluk.

According to preliminary information, Prashanth left his home at the early hours of the day and was driving his motorcycle to Ramanagara from his home. As he was passing through the road near Hunasanahalli village, a huge tree that had been weakened by heavy rain overnight was uprooted and collapsed onto the road. The tree fell directly on the motorcycle, and the young rider was not given time for any action or escape from it.

The impact of the falling tree was so severe that Prashanth suffered fatal injuries and died on the spot. Residents and passersby rushed to the scene after hearing the loud crash, but the young man had already succumbed to his injuries. The sudden nature of the incident left witnesses shocked and devastated.

The continuous rainfall in the area during the previous night may have loosened the soil around the tree’s roots, causing it to collapse unexpectedly. Heavy rains have hit parts of Karnataka recently, and there are fears about fallen trees and road and residential hazards as well.

Ramanagara Rural Police Station officials visited the accident spot soon after receiving information about the incident. The police examined the scene, documented the place and began the legal procedure. They took the body to the district hospital for post-mortem examination in the initial stage.

Police have registered a case as part of their investigation and continue to investigate the incident. Initial findings point to the tree being uprooted because of heavy rainfall, but officials will now investigate whether other factors were involved in the accident.

The incident has once more brought out the dangers of old and weak trees during the monsoon season. Residents have urged local authorities to identify and remove dangerous trees near roads to prevent a similar tragedy in the future.
